This bundle gives you a matched pair of KSM137/SL microphones, a stereo mic adapter and more for superb stereo recording.

The Shure KSM137/SL is an end-address condenser microphone with a single cardioid polar pattern. Designed for studio use, yet rugged enough for live applications, the KSM137 can withstand extremely high sound pressure levels (SPL). Its low self-noise and extended frequency response makes it ideal for recording instruments.

Versatile, durable, and precise, the KSM137/SL is an outstanding microphone for instruments ranging from percussion to wind, strings to brass, and piano to guitar.

The included A27M Stereo Microphone Adapter holds two microphones in selectable positions, allowing them to share a stand without losing independent positioning flexibility. This bundle also comes with two foam windscreens and a carry case.

• Highly consistent cardioid polar pattern

• Ultra-thin, 2.5 micron, 24 karat gold-layered, low mass Mylar diaphragm for superior transient response

• Class A, discrete, transformerless preamplifier for transparency, extremely fast transient response, no crossover distortion, and minimal harmonic and intermodulation distortion

• Premium electronic components, including gold-plated internal and external connectors

• Subsonic filter eliminates low frequency rumble (less than 17 Hz) caused by mechanical vibration

• Switchable 15 dB pad for handling extremely high sound pressure levels (SPLs)

• 3-position switchable pad (0 dB, 15 dB, and 25 dB) for handling extremely high sound pressure levels (SPLs)

• 3-position switchable low-frequency filter reduces background noise and counteracts proximity effect
